The Saban-Arnold Connection
Nick Saban, a legendary figure in college football, has written a letter to a Florida judge, highlighting the exceptional character he witnessed in Terrion Arnold, a former cornerback for the Alabama Crimson Tide. Saban's letter, marked as privileged and confidential, became a public record, shedding light on the deep bond between coach and player.
What makes this particularly fascinating is the insight it provides into the personal side of sports. Saban's description of Arnold as someone who "stood out not just because of his athletic ability, but because of who he was off the field" speaks volumes about the importance of character in sports and life.
A Coach's Perspective
Saban's letter is a testament to his belief in Arnold's integrity and respect for others. He writes, "In all the time I have known him, he never once gave me cause to question his conduct." This perspective is invaluable, as it offers a glimpse into the character-building aspect of sports coaching.
